The Team:
Mattel's US Commercial Marketing team localizes the global brand strategy to perform in our largest market. The team is responsible for line selection, creating pricing, overseeing the local P&L and driving the go-to-market strategy for the U.S. The Associate Marketing Manager for the Barbie business will drive marketing, business operations and customer management activities for the brand and product line to achieve financial growth and profit targets. Your knowledge of the consumer, our business and utilization of successful marketing levers will drive our legendary brand forward.

The Opportunity:
The Associate Marketing Manager will provide marketing, business operations, and customer management activities for the brand and product line to achieve financial growth, hit profit targets, and deliver against KPIs. The Associate Marketing Manager will support the Senior Marketing Manager who is responsible for managing several Barbie Toy segments in the US market.
What Your Impact Will Be:
- Manage part of the portfolio day-to-day marketing activities, including local insights collection and synthesis of performance of brand/products.
- Leverage data to derive insights and provide recommendations to strengthen brand recognition and Sales
- Manage commercialization of the brands including channel segmentation programs, first to market and retailer selection
- Deliver item-level forecasting, tracking, and performance roll-ups to impact planning
- Drive short-term promotional plan and execution by brand and across customers
- Develop your brand by activating key marketing programs in the US market
- Drive marketing execution by working with a cross-functional team inclusive of Sales, Global Brand Marketing, Omnichannel Retail Marketing, Integrated Marketing, Finance, Demand Planning etc.
- Develop an expertise in the category to help drive decisions that lead to business growth
- Present products to internal and external partners
Qualifications
What We’re Looking For:
- Minimum 5 years (3 years with MBA) experience in consumer or brand marketing
- Advanced understanding of standard marketing techniques
- Demonstrated leadership, strong analytical and strategic thinking skills
- Excellent written/verbal, time management and quantitative/analytical skills required
- Ability to take conclusions from data and communicate and present those actionable insights to leadership and business executives
- Ability to handle a high volume of work while maintaining accuracy and attention to detail; Excellent follow-up skills.
- Comfortable taking ownership to drive discussions with cross functional partners resulting in a consensus recommendation
- Project Management and Presentation Skills are also key
- Proficient in Microsoft Office: Excel, Power Point, Word
- Demonstrated a growth mindset by staying curious and continuously learning, embracing challenges, and improving themselves.
The annual base salary range for this position is between $110,000 and $125,000.
**This range is indicative of projected hiring range, however annual base salary will be determined based on a candidate’s work location, skills and experience.
